Midland Rover Owners Club (MROC) is a club of Land Rover owners and enthusiasts in the West Midlands region of England, UK.
We're typically out and about monthly, competing via off-road RTV or CCV trials or socialising via camping & caravan meets, Pub meets or Green Laning.
Excluding Green Laning events, most of our Club activities are within an area 50 miles West & South of Birmingham.
